At 330+ RWHP I am still on the stock suspension in the rear. The SLP suspension uses 1LE bushings and I had a poly torque arm bushing also.
The LCA's will help a little bit but those and the torque arm are more for cars that have had the suspension geometry messed up due to lowering.
As for shocks buy some Bilstein HD or sport setting ones. The SLP Bilsteins are valved to there SLP springs which are custom Eibach's by the way.
